Title: A Comprehensive Guide to Writing a Survey Form for Water Resources Monitoring System
Water resource monitoring systems play a crucial role in ensuring the sustainable management and conservation of freshwater resources. To effectively monitor water quality, it is essential to design and implement an appropriate survey form. This comprehensive guide provides a step-by-step process for creating a comprehensive survey form for water resource monitoring systems.First, define the objectives of the survey, including the specific water quality parameters to be monitored. Next, select an appropriate data collection method, such as paper surveys, online questionnaires, or mobile apps. Determine the sampling strategy, taking into account factors such as population density, water usage patterns, and environmental conditions.Design the questions for the survey based on the selected parameters and sampling strategy. Ensure that the questions are clear, concise, and objective to minimize bias and ensure accurate results. Include questions to collect additional information, such as demographic details, water usage practices, and any potential sources of contamination.Develop a system for data analysis, such as calculating mean values or frequency distributions for each parameter. Consider implementing statistical techniques to identify trends and patterns in the data. Additionally, develop reporting and visualization tools to present the results in an easy-to-understand format.Finally, evaluate the effectiveness of the survey form by comparing its results to previous data or industry standards. Make necessary modifications to improve the accuracy and reliability of the survey over time. By following these steps, you can create a comprehensive survey form that enables efficient and effective monitoring of water resources.
I. Introduction
A. Importance of water resources monitoring system
1、Ensuring sustainable usage and management of water resources
2、Protecting the environment and public health
3、Facilitating informed decision-making by stakeholders
B. Purpose of the survey form
1、To collect information about existing water resources monitoring systems
2、To assess their effectiveness, efficiency, and gaps in terms of coverage and data collection
3、To identify potential improvements and recommendations for future implementation
C. Overview of the survey form structure
1、Introduction and overview of the survey
2、Questionnaires related to water resources monitoring systems
3、Additional sections for feedback, comments, and recommendations
4、Conclusion and contact information
II. Section 1: Introduction and Overview of the Survey
A. Statement of purpose and objectives of the survey
1、Clarify the purpose of the survey in relation to water resources monitoring systems
2、Specify the research questions or hypotheses that the survey aims to answer
B. Information about the survey respondents and participants
1、Provide basic demographic information (age, gender, location, etc.) about the survey takers
2、Explain any limitations or criteria for participation in the survey (e.g., water resource management sector, level of expertise, etc.)
C. Instructions for completing the survey
1、Outline the procedures for answering each question or section of the survey
2、Highlight any sensitive or confidential information that should be handled with care
D. Contact information and deadline for submission
1、Provide a clear way for respondents to submit their completed survey (e.g., online platform, email, paper form)
2、Set a specific deadline for receipt of submissions to ensure timely analysis and feedback to participants
III. Section 2: Questionnaires Related to Water Resources Monitoring Systems
A. Overview of water resources monitoring systems
1、Define key concepts and terms related to water resources monitoring systems (e.g., remote sensing, hydrology, ecology, etc.)
2、Describe the main components and activities involved in implementing and managing such systems (e.g., sensors, data acquisition, processing, analysis, dissemination, etc.)
B. Satisfaction with current water resources monitoring systems (questionnaire 1)
1、Assess the extent to which respondents are satisfied with their current water resources monitoring systems in terms of performance, reliability, accuracy, scalability, cost-effectiveness, etc.
2、Collect open-ended comments or suggestions for improvement or additional features related to water resources monitoring systems
C. Needs assessment for water resources monitoring systems (questionnaire 2)
1、Identify the main areas of concern or demand related to water resources monitoring systems among respondents (e.g., data quality, availability, accessibility, security, privacy, etc.)
2、Request detailed feedback or input on how these needs could best be addressed through improved water resources monitoring systems (e.g., new technologies, partnerships, policies, training programs, etc.)
D. Characteristics of effective water resources monitoring systems (questionnaire 3)
1、Collect information about the key factors that contribute to the success or failure of water resources monitoring systems in practice (e.g., stakeholder engagement, governance structures, data management practices, institutional capacity, etc.)
2、Ask open-ended questions or use multiple choice options to assess the perceived importance of each factor in achieving effective water resources monitoring systems
